<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Members of John Paulding VFW Post 587 recently visited Lily Creek Farms near Napoleon, Ohio to present a $5,000 donation to support their therapeutic riding center.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Lily Creek Farms’ mission is to heal mind, body, and spirit through equine-assisted and other farm related activities.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Lily Creek Farms also offers specialized programming for veterans and their families. These programs include riding and unmounted classes designed to help with the emotional and physical scars of military service.</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The Paulding FFA Chapter recently competed in the Envirothon at the Williams County Conservation Club on Wednesday April 22th, 2026.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Envirothon is a competition where different schools from Area 1 take multiple tests and practicums involving the environment. The tests these students took as a team were as follows: Wildlife, Forestry, Soils, and Aquatics and the current issue being Point and Non-Point Source Pollution.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">These students went to a practice day with other schools at Defiance SWCD to prepare and learn more about these topic areas before competing. &n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The Paulding FFA Chapter took two teams to compete, consisting of a senior team and a sophomore team. Senior team members were Aleah Matty, Delaney Dachenhaus, Addy Hunt and Jacob Harris and placed an Amazing 5th out of 32 teams.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The Sophomore team members were Addison Arend, Delaney Johanns, Wesley Grindstaff, Ava Leatherman and Kinzley Collard. This team placed 21st. A special thanks to Paulding SWCD for sponsoring the teams! </p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">On April 30th, 2026, the Paulding FFA Chapter took twenty-seven students and two FFA Advisors to attend the 98th Ohio FFA State Convention at the Ohio Expo Center &amp; Fairgrounds in Columbus.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">They departed at 10 a.m. in their matching blue FFA convention shirts. On the way down to Columbus, they made a stop at MVP Dairy to receive a tour. They had a nice little museum where students learned about the history of the dairy. Then students took a ride on a tour bus around their barns and saw all of their cows. At the last station, we saw their milking carousel where 80 cows ride on in a circular motion as they get milked, which takes around 10 minutes. The students received free Dannon yogurt as all of the milk MVP Dairy produces goes to Dannon.&nbsp;</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">At the end of January, the Paulding FFA secretary, treasurer, and reporter’s books were evaluated and graded.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">The chapter received&nbsp; a GOLD rating on all three record books. The chapter is so proud of Myrriah Manz, Mariah Klopfenstein, and Vivi Myers for all of their hard work in earning a triple crown for their chapter.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">For the secretary book, Myrriah Manz had to collect all of the meeting minutes and agendas from the year. She also had to write programs for the activities, keep attendance records, and collect correspondence from this school year.</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">For the treasurer book, Mariah Klopfenstein had to take month-by-month reports and balance the account based on what came in, and what is left in the account. She had to figure out each student’s financial records and kept records of the receipts and disbursements. Mariah also had to keep reports of the beginning and ending balance for each meeting.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">For the reporter’s book, Vivi Myers had to write and then collect newspaper articles and pictures throughout the year to use in the scrapbook. She had to put captions under all the pictures she used and make sure that every page was decorated nicely.&nbsp;</p>

<p class="wp-block-paragraph">AgCredit, one of northern Ohio’s largest lenders for farmers, rural homeowners and agribusiness, recently announced that it is awarding $135,900 in Mission Fund grants to 14 community organizations in support of their efforts to improve the quality of life in communities primarily within the cooperative’s 18-county service territory.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Paulding FFA is one of this year’s recipients of the grant, receiving $12,600.00. These funds will be used to make repairs to the FFA’s commercial-grade greenhouse. The greenhouse was constructed in 2007 and is operated and maintained by Paulding Exempted Village Schools and the Ag Education students. It offers students valuable, hands-on experience in managing and operating a commercial greenhouse.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">“We’re proud to be able to invest in the local community for projects like this, where students are learning and understanding the positive impact of agriculture in their communities”, said Matt Adams, AgCredit Lending Manager.&nbsp;</p>



<p class="wp-block-paragraph">Now in its eighth year, the Mission Fund supports AgCredit’s commitment to investing in the future of agriculture and positively impacting the quality of life in rural Ohio. Recipients were selected based on their proposals to meet criteria in one or more of four key areas: Education, environment, technology and quality of rural life.&nbsp;</p>
